PI-Muonium: A determination of the pion charge radius
Abstract
Here the 2S12 – 2P12 energy level shift of the π-gm atom is studied. It is shown that an experimental determination of the 2S12 – 2Pf12 energy level shift accurate to one part per thousand can provide an independent determination of the pion charge radius.
